Summary
An ideal home for a growing family in a sought after location on the edge of Faversham. The property is well maintained throughout and comprises an open plan lounge dining room, kitchen, three bedrooms and family bathroom. Also boasting off road parking for two cars, a garage and rear garden.
Description
This smartly presented, semi detached, three bedroom home is part of a sought after, residential area on the edge of Faversham. Moments walk away from local amenities, the home also provides convenient access to Faversham town centre with its array of local shops and cafes, main line train station with regular high speed services to London and the A2 and M2 main roads with access to Canterbury, Ashford and London.
The property provides ample living space opening through a main hallway in to a light living room and open plan dining room with double doors overlooking the garden. The fitted kitchen boasts a number of wall and base units along with work surface over and plenty of space for white goods.
The first floor houses three bedrooms and a very modern family bathroom including a suite of bath with shower over, integrated WC and wash hand basin with vanity cupboard.
Another huge benefit of this lovely house is off road parking for two cars on the front of the property along with an en bloc garage and a further parking space to the rear. The garden is mostly laid to lawn with mature flower beds and fence surround. There is gated access via a side alley and rear gated access leading to the garage.
